Hereford & Worcester Fire & Rescue Service

A Vanguard case study

Vanguard projects were successful in the tendering of this project which was to reconfigure an existing office located in the headquarters of the Hereford and Worcester fire service.

Additional office space was required to facilitate the move of eighty staff into the existing, partly vacant, ground floor area of a three storey office block.

The main existing ground floor office had several offices, staffroom and recreation facilities of which the existing walls, ceilings and partitions were stripped out to form a completely new open plan office area layout.

An element of the existing electrical and mechanical services were stripped out and both systems were upgraded, and renewed as required, to provide additional comfort heating and lighting the newly configured areas.

The newly formed open plan office then had new ceilings installed along with high performance LED lighting, a new fire alarm system along with an updated intruder detection system.

New floor finishes were installed through using both carpet tiles and vinyl flooring finishes and additional flooring works were completed to the existing main reception area lobby. A new canteen area was provided with all new unitary, white goods and hot water provisions.

Scope of Works included Demolitions & Alterations | Partitions & Ceilings | Decoration | Plumbing Services | Electrical works | Heating & Ventilation | Floorcoverings
